For Chrissy's sketch challenge. I used a square die to cut my image from the 6x6 piece of dsp. Used pine Stickles on the tree, diamond for the snow and copper for the sleigh but camera does not pick it up very well. Horse and sleigh and sentiment popped up with thin dimensionals.
